تحديد تنسيق نمط DBNum المخصص
سيناريوهات الاستخدام المحتملة
يدعم Aspose.Cells تنسيق نمط DBNum المخصص. على سبيل المثال، إذا كانت قيمة الخلية الخاصة بك 123 وحددت تنسيقها المخصص ك [DBNum2][$-804]General فسيتم عرضها كما يلي: 壹佰贰拾叁. يمكنك تحديد تنسيق الخلية المخصص باستخدام طرق Cell.getStyle() و Style.setCustom().
الكود المثالي
يوضح الكود العينة التالي كيفية تحديد تنسيق نمط DBNum المخصص. يرجى التحقق من ملف الـ PDF المخرج لمزيد من المساعدة.
// For complete examples and data files, please go to https://github.com/aspose-cells/Aspose.Cells-for-Java | |
// The path to the documents directory. | |
String dataDir = Utils.getSharedDataDir(SpecifyingDBNumCustomPatternFormatting.class) + "data/"; | |
//Create a workbook. | |
Workbook wb = new Workbook(); | |
//Access first worksheet. | |
Worksheet ws = wb.getWorksheets().get(0); | |
//Access cell A1 and put value 123. | |
Cell cell = ws.getCells().get("A1"); | |
cell.putValue(123); | |
//Access cell style. | |
Style st = cell.getStyle(); | |
//Specifying DBNum custom pattern formatting. | |
st.setCustom("[DBNum2][$-804]General"); | |
//Set the cell style. | |
cell.setStyle(st); | |
//Set the first column width. | |
ws.getCells().setColumnWidth(0, 30); | |
//Save the workbook in output pdf format. | |
wb.save(dataDir + "outputDBNumCustomFormatting.pdf", SaveFormat.PDF); |